What is a Crypto Casino?

A crypto casino is an online gambling platform that enables users to deposit, wager, and withdraw here funds using various cryptocurrencies, such as Bitcoin (BTC), Ethereum (ETH), Litecoin (LTC), and Tether (GBPT).

Unlike conventional online gambling establishments that rely on banking organizations, charge card, or e-wallets, crypto gambling establishments operate mostly on blockchain innovation. This core difference eliminates the "middleman," typically resulting in much faster transaction times and lower fees. Numerous modern crypto casinos likewise make use of "Provably Fair" technology, which enables players to validate the randomness and fairness of every game outcome by means of cryptographic hashes.

The Advantages of Using Crypto for Gambling

The popularity of crypto gambling establishments is not simply a pattern; it is driven by concrete benefits that appeal to both casual players and high rollers.

1. Improved Privacy and Anonymity

The majority of conventional casinos require extensive "Know Your Customer" (KYC) documentation, including utility costs and federal government IDs. Many crypto gambling establishments embrace a more privacy-centric approach, enabling users to register with only an email address. This avoids individual information from being kept on a main server, significantly decreasing the risk of identity theft.

2. Global Accessibility

Financial policies often obstruct players from traditional high-street banking transactions. Cryptocurrencies run on decentralized networks, indicating that as long as a player has access to a digital wallet, they can take part in video games no matter their geographic place or the limiting banking laws of their home country.

3. Faster Payouts

The most common aggravation in online gambling is the "wait time" for withdrawals. Traditional bank transfers can take days to clear. Crypto transactions are processed on the blockchain, meaning funds are usually readily available in a gamer's digital wallet within minutes of a withdrawal demand.

4. Better Bonuses and Promotions

Due to the fact that processing cryptocurrency is less expensive than processing charge card, crypto casinos frequently have lower overhead costs. These savings are frequently handed down to the gamers in the kind of more generous welcome benefits, repeating crypto-reload bonus offers, and VIP commitment programs that provide higher cashback portions.

Tips for Choosing a Reliable Crypto Casino

Not all platforms are developed equal. As the industry grows, so do the variety of predatory or non-licensed sites. To guarantee a safe experience, examine every website versus these requirements:

  1. Check Licensing: Look for seals of approval from trusted authorities such as the Curacao eGaming Authority or the Malta Gaming Authority.
  2. Verify Provably Fair Games: Ensure the casino uses a way to examine bets. If you can not independently examine the source code or hash of your video game outcome, continue with care.
  3. Read User Reviews: Platforms like Trustpilot or devoted crypto-gambling forums offer real-world insight into the credibility of a casino.
  4. Client Support: Test the live chat functionality. An expert casino will have 24/7 support all set to answer concerns about deposit times or technical problems.
  5. Security Measures: Look for two-factor authentication (2FA) assistance. Securing your account with 2FA is a non-negotiable action for any severe crypto user.

Necessary Safety List for Crypto Gamblers

  • Never ever share your private secrets: A genuine casino will never request for your wallet seed phrase.
  • Use a devoted wallet: Do not send funds directly from an exchange (like Coinbase or Kraken) to a casino. Use a private, non-custodial wallet (like MetaMask or Ledger) as an intermediary.
  • Enable 2FA: Always make it possible for Google Authenticator or similar security apps on your casino account.
  • Start little: Before depositing a large sum to protect a VIP bonus, deposit a percentage to test their withdrawal speed.
  • Practice accountable gambling: Treat gaming as home entertainment, not a source of earnings. Set strict deposit limits.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: Are crypto gambling establishments legal?A: Legality depends upon your jurisdiction. While some countries explicitly enable crypto gaming, others have stringent policies. Constantly examine your regional laws before playing.

Q: Can I lose money if the price of Bitcoin drops?A: Yes. If you transfer BTC and it drops in value while in your account, your balance will show that. This is why lots of players prefer utilizing stablecoins like Tether (GBPT).

Q: Do I require to be tech-savvy to use a crypto casino?A: Not at all. Establishing a digital wallet and sending funds is really comparable to utilizing apps like PayPal or Venmo. As soon as you have funds in a wallet, transferring is as basic as scanning a QR code on the casino's deposit page.

Q: Is "Provably Fair" actually fair?A: Yes. It uses cryptographic algorithms that guarantee the casino can not control the result of a video game once it has actually started. You can validate the outcome after every round against the "seed" supplied by the casino.

Q: Can I bet complimentary?A: Most crypto gambling establishments offer a "Demo Mode" or "Free Play" variation of their slots and table games, permitting you to practice without risking any cryptocurrency.
